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Chinese water deer | Hawthorn midget |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Arthropoda (Arthropods)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Insecta (Insects) |
| Order | Artiodactyla (Even-toed Ungulates) | Lepidoptera (Butterflies & Moths) |
| Family | Cervidae (Deer) | Gracillariidae |
| Genus | Hydropotes | Phyllonorycter |
| Species | Hydropotes inermis | Phyllonorycter corylifoliella |
Evolutionary Relationship
Chinese water deer and Hawthorn midget share a common ancestor at the Kingdom level: Animalia. (Animals)
